    Tables like 2.1 and 2.2 are important for recording observations because they provide a structured way to organize and compare data. By listing the characteristics of different plants and animals side by side, students can easily identify patterns, similarities, and differences. This methodical approach helps in drawing conclusions about the diversity of living organisms and their adaptations. It also aids in better retention and understanding of the material, making learning more effective.

    Humans have a significant impact on biodiversity, both positively and negatively. Positive impacts include conservation efforts, such as establishing protected areas and restoring habitats, which help preserve endangered species and maintain ecosystems. However, negative impacts are more common, with activities like deforestation, pollution, and climate change causing habitat destruction, species extinction, and ecological imbalance. Sustainable practices and conservation initiatives are crucial to mitigating these negative effects and preserving biodiversity for future generations.

    Taxonomists play a crucial role in studying biodiversity by classifying and naming organisms. Their work involves identifying species, describing their characteristics, and determining their relationships with other species. This classification system, known as taxonomy, helps scientists and conservationists understand the diversity of life on Earth. It also aids in identifying new species and assessing the conservation status of species, which is essential for protecting biodiversity and ensuring the survival of various life forms.

    Studying the diversity of life forms is important because it provides insight into the complexity of ecosystems and the interdependence of species. Understanding biodiversity helps us recognize the roles different organisms play in maintaining ecological balance, such as pollination, decomposition, and nutrient cycling. This knowledge is crucial for preserving natural resources, supporting agriculture, and ensuring environmental sustainability. It also helps us appreciate the intrinsic value of all living beings and the need to protect them.

    Classification systems, such as taxonomy, help in understanding biodiversity by organizing organisms into hierarchical groups based on shared characteristics. This systematic approach allows scientists to identify species, study their relationships, and trace their evolutionary history. By grouping organisms with similar traits, classification systems simplify the complexity of biodiversity, making it easier to study, compare, and conserve different species. These systems also provide a universal language for scientists worldwide, facilitating collaboration and knowledge sharing in biodiversity research.
